Intex Technologies signs MoU with UPSDM
2016-12-23
Intex Technologies will provide Employment-linked Skill Training to 2,500 unemployed and underprivileged youth in Uttar Pradesh over a 3-year period. For this project, Intex has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the Uttar Pradesh Skill Development Mission (UPSDM) operated by a society under the UP Government to undertake Skill Development Training in Mobile/IT products Manufacturing (Assembly, Testing, Packing, Sales, Service and Repair) in Uttar Pradesh. In the first year, Intex will train 500+ youth in the age group of 14-35 years at its Noida plants.
The MoU was signed and exchanged between Hon'ble. Minister for Vocational Education & Skill Development Prof. Abhishek Mishra and Amitabh Khurana, Head – Manufacturing and Satyendra Mallik, Head – HR, Intex Technologies.

In order to undertake the training programme, Intex Technologies will set up Training Centres in Noida city of Uttar Pradesh, develop course modules, create awareness about the programme, mobilize the aspirants to undertake skill development training and forge linkages with the potential employers for providing placement opportunities for minimum 80% candidates upon successful completion of training.
The goal of the project is to promote sustainable livelihood through skill development of unemployed youth from socio-economically deprived sections of the society and forging linkages for placement with the potential employers. It will help people from the underprivileged and other sections, by imparting the much-needed skills to the unskilled to help them become qualified on a free-of-cost basis and shall endeavour to arrange for their employment. The project will be funded under the Skill Development Initiative (SDI) of DGET/Aajeevika Skills/BoCW/SCA to SCSP/MsDP/BADP/SSDF.
